Hundreds of Japanese nationals have started flying out of India to Tokyo on daily basis as Japan Airlines (JAL) and All Nippon Airways (ANA) get special permission from Indian aviation authorities to operate their flights from New Delhi to Narita and Haneda airports respectively. Japanese nationals most of whom are staying in India on work visas in various towns like New Delhi, Gurugram, Noida, and other parts of the country, want to leave India for two reasons. One, India is experiencing a surge in the number of Coronavirus COVID-19 positive cases day by day, though on a small but consistent pace.
